/**************************************************
 * This is a special function just to read in the
 * users special hook.js file and interpret it
 * into the special javascript hook filter object.
 **************************************************/


void
HK_JSErrorReporter(JSContext *cx, const char *message, JSErrorReport *report);


void
HK_ReadHookFile(char *filename)
{
	JSErrorReporter err_reporter;
	JSContext *j_context;
	JSObject *hook_obj;
	JSBool ret;
	jsval result;
	XP_File file_ptr;
	XP_StatStruct stat_info;
	int32 file_len;
	int32 read_len;
	char *read_buf;

	/*
	 * If we can't get a valid javascript context, just return.
	 */
	if (!PREF_GetConfigContext(&j_context))
	{
		return;
	}
	if (j_context == NULL)
	{
		return;
	}

	/*
	 * If we don't have a javascript hook object, try to create one,
	 * if we fail, then return.
	 */
	hook_obj = hk_GetHookObject();
	if (hook_obj == NULL)
	{
		if (HK_Init() == 0)
		{
			return;
		}
		else
		{
			hook_obj = hk_GetHookObject();
		}

		if (hook_obj == NULL)
		{
			return;
		}
	}

	/*
	 * If the hook.js file doesn't exist or has
	 * zero size, return.
	 */
	if (XP_Stat(filename, &stat_info, xpJSHTMLFilters) < 0)
	{
		return;
	}
	file_len = stat_info.st_size;
	if (file_len <= 1)
	{
		return;
	}

	/*
	 * If the hook.js cannot be opened for reading, return.
	 */
	file_ptr = XP_FileOpen(filename, xpJSHTMLFilters, XP_FILE_READ);
	if (file_ptr == NULL)
	{
		return;
	}

	/*
	 * If a buffer to read hook.js cannot be allocated, return.
	 */
	read_buf = XP_ALLOC(file_len * sizeof(char));
	if (read_buf == NULL)
	{
		return;
	}

	read_len = XP_FileRead(read_buf, file_len, file_ptr);

	(void)XP_FileClose(file_ptr);

	/*
	 * Evaluate the file in the javascript hook object.
	 */
	err_reporter = JS_SetErrorReporter(j_context, HK_JSErrorReporter);
	ret = JS_EvaluateScript(j_context, hook_obj, read_buf, read_len,
			filename, 0, &result);
	JS_SetErrorReporter(j_context, err_reporter);

	XP_FREE(read_buf);
}
